Berlon Skeleton Rock Grapple 72 inch

Overview

Berlon's 72-inch skeleton rock grapple weighs 1,221 lbs and is built to handle rock, demolition debris, and mixed material. The skeleton design lets material sift through while holding boulders and rubble. Available through Langner Equipment in Canada at approximately $6,500 CAD. Berlon distributes through a Canadian dealer network with Langner Equipment as an official distributor.

Is This Right For You?

✅ Buy if…

  • You handle large boulders, rip-rap, or irregular rock that a bucket can't safely grip
  • You work in quarrying, shoreline work, or heavy land clearing

⛔ Skip if…

  • Your rock is small and uniform — a rock bucket moves volume faster
  • You need to sort debris — a grapple with fingers works better for mixed piles

🔍 Also consider…

  • Industrial grapple for mixed debris with some rock
  • Rock bucket if you're loading and moving more than sorting
🔧 Machine Compatibility

Compatible with all skid steer brands and compact track loaders via universal SSQA quick attach. Mid to large-frame machines (S450–S750 class) are the best fit for this width.

How to Connect

  1. Mount using same Bob-Tach process as buckets
  2. Connect hydraulic couplers (depressurized — release aux hydraulics first)
  3. Verify open/close direction at idle before working
  4. Test grapple open/close 3× before lifting any load
⚠ Safety NoteConnect hydraulic lines before mounting to machine where possible
